Get started38a is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Selly Oak, Birmingham, Birmingham (B29 7RP). It has a recorded floor area of 69 m² (around 743 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(July 2019)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in July 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include outbuildings.
Sale prices here have outpaced Birmingham HPI: 4.7%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£199,000 sits 70.8% above the 2014 sale of £116,500.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£157/sq ft) was about 27%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 11 years ago, in December 2014.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 69 m² it's 18.8%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(85 m² median across 26 EPCs).
